﻿/* reset */
html,body,h1,h2,h3,h4,h5,h6,div,dl,dt,dd,ul,ol,li,p,blockquote,pre,hr,figure,table,caption,th,td,form,fieldset,legend,input,button,textarea,menu{margin:0;padding:0;}
header,footer,section,article,aside,nav,hgroup,address,figure,figcaption,menu,details{display:block;}
table{border-collapse:collapse;border-spacing:0;}
caption,th{text-align:left;font-weight:normal;}
html,body,fieldset,img,iframe,abbr{border:0;}
i,cite,em,var,address,dfn{font-style:normal;}
[hidefocus],summary{outline:0;}
li{list-style:none;}
h1,h2,h3,h4,h5,h6,small{font-size:100%;}
sup,sub{font-size:83%;}
pre,code,kbd,samp{font-family:inherit;}
q:before,q:after{content:none;}
textarea{overflow:auto;resize:none;}
label,summary{cursor:default;}
a,button{cursor:pointer;}
h1,h2,h3,h4,h5,h6,strong,b{font-weight:bold;}
del,ins,u,s,a,a:hover{text-decoration:none;}
body,textarea,input,button,select,keygen,legend{14px/24px "Microsoft YaHei";color: #333;}
body{background:#fff;}
a{color:#333;}
a:hover{color:#ff6700; }
/* function */
.f-cb:after,.f-cbli li:after{display:block;clear:both;visibility:hidden;height:0;overflow:hidden;content:".";}
.f-cb,.f-cbli li{zoom:1;}
.f-ib{display:inline-block;*display:inline;*zoom:1;}
.f-dn{display:none;}
.f-db{display:block;}
.f-fl{float:left;}
.f-fr{float:right;}
.f-pr{position:relative;}
.f-prz{position:relative;zoom:1;}
.f-oh{overflow:hidden;}
.f-ff0{font-family:arial,\5b8b\4f53;}
.f-ff1{font-family:"Microsoft YaHei",\5fae\8f6f\96c5\9ed1,arial,\5b8b\4f53;}
.f-fs1{font-size:12px;}
.f-fs2{font-size:14px;}
.f-fwn{font-weight:normal;}
.f-fwb{font-weight:bold;}
.f-tal{text-align:left;}
.f-tac{text-align:center;}
.f-tar{text-align:right;}
.f-taj{text-align:justify;text-justify:inter-ideograph;}
.f-vam,.f-vama *{vertical-align:middle;}
.f-wsn{word-wrap:normal;white-space:nowrap;}
.f-pre{overflow:hidden;text-align:left;white-space:pre-wrap;word-wrap:break-word;word-break:break-all;}
.f-wwb{white-space:normal;word-wrap:break-word;word-break:break-all;}
.f-ti{overflow:hidden;text-indent:-30000px;}
.f-ti2{text-indent:2em;}
.f-lhn{line-height:normal;}
.f-tdu,.f-tdu:hover{text-decoration:underline;}
.f-tdn,.f-tdn:hover{text-decoration:none;}
.f-toe{overflow:hidden;word-wrap:normal;white-space:nowrap;text-overflow:ellipsis;}
.f-csp{cursor:pointer;}
.f-csd{cursor:default;}
.f-csh{cursor:help;}
.f-csm{cursor:move;}
.f-usn{-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;-o-user-select:none;user-select:none;}
.f-cl{clear: both;}
.f-img{width: 100%;}
.f-wid{width: 1200px;margin: 0 auto;}


.am-header-nav a{font-size: 25px;}
.am-header .am-header-nav img{height: auto!important;width:40px!important;}
.nav{width: 1310px;margin: 0 auto;}
.nav ul{margin-bottom: 0;}
.nav ul li{float: left;width: 12%;text-align: center;height:60px;line-height: 60px;margin-top:15px;}
.nav ul li a{font-size: 18px;}
.nav ul li.hover ,.nav ul li:hover{background:rgb(245, 57, 88);}
.nav ul li.hover a,.nav ul li:hover a{color: #fff;}

.am-slider-a1 .am-control-nav li a{width: 14px ;height: 14px;background: transparent;color: rgba(255,255,255,0);-webkit-box-shadow:0;box-shadow:inset 0 0 0px rgba(0, 0, 0, 0);}
.am-slider-a1 .am-control-nav li a:before{width: 6px ;height: 6px;background: #fff;content: "";  display: block;border-radius: 50%;}
.am-slider-a1 .am-control-nav li a.am-active{background-color:transparent;border: 1px solid #fff;width: 14px ;height: 14px;padding: 3px;}
.am-menu-offcanvas1 .am-menu-nav>li>a:focus, .am-menu-offcanvas1 .am-menu-nav>li>a:hover{background: none;}
.am-menu-offcanvas1 .am-menu-nav>li>a, .am-menu-offcanvas1 .am-menu-sub{border-bottom: 1px solid rgba(255,255,255,0.3);}
.am-menu-offcanvas1 .am-menu-nav{border-bottom: 1px solid rgba(255,255,255,0);}
.am-offcanvas-bar:after{background: none;}
.am-slider-a1 .am-control-nav li a:hover{background: none;}
.am-slider-a1 .am-control-nav{bottom:25px;}
.am-slider-a1 .am-control-nav li a.am-active{background: transparent!important;}

.title{padding: 30px 0;}
.title h2{font-size: 30px;font-weight: 500;margin: 0}
.title h3{font-size: 16px;margin: 0;}

.more{padding: 30px 0;}
.bg{background: #f5f5f5;padding-bottom: 30px;overflow: hidden;}
.news{margin-bottom: 30px;}
.am-slides1 li{padding-right: 20px;}
.am-list>li{border: 0;margin-bottom:0;}
.am-list-news-bd  {}
.am-list-news-bd   ul li{border-bottom: 1px solid #dedede;}

.about{line-height: 180%;}
.about h2{color: #ff7700;}
.about span{text-indent: 2em;}

.fw_l{width:39%;}
.fw_l img{width: 89%;}
.fw_r{width:61%;}

.link{text-align: center;height: 40px;line-height: 40px;border-top: 1px solid #eee;border-bottom: 1px solid #eee;margin-top: 30px;margin-bottom: 30px;}

footer{padding: 30px 0;}

.dq{background: #fafafa;border-bottom: 1px solid #999;height: 76px;line-height: 76px;}
.dq a{font-size: 16px;padding: 10px;font-weight: 600;}
.dq a.hover{color: #ff7700;}

.news_list ul li{clear: both; padding: 30px 0;}
.news_list ul li div:nth-child(1){padding-bottom: 5px;}
.news_list ul li div:nth-child(1) img{width: 100%;}
.news_list_left{width: 12%;padding-top:20px;border-right: 1px solid #999;}
.news_list_left span{display: block;font-size: 18px;color: #f53958;font-weight: 500;text-indent: 1em;}
.news_list_left em{font-size: 46px;font-weight: bold;color: #999;}
.news_list_right{width:86%;padding-top: 10px;}
.news_list_right h2{font-size: 16px;}
.news_list_right p{color: #999;font-size: 14px;}


.con_left{border: 1px solid #999;border-radius:3%;margin-top: 30px;}
.con_left h2{display: block;padding: 15px 5px 5px 5px;font-size: 18px;border-bottom: 1px solid #999;}
.con_left h2 em{float: right;color: #999;font-size: 12px;}
.con_left p{padding: 20px 0;line-height: 200%;}
.con_left .next {border-top:1px solid #999;padding-bottom: 30px;padding-top: 10px; }
.con_right{margin-top: 30px;}
.con_right h2{height: 60px;line-height: 60px;font-size: 20px;}
.con_right ul li{padding-bottom: 20px;text-align: center;}
.con_right ul li img{width: 100%;}

.pro_title{padding-top: 50px;border-bottom: 1px solid #999;}
.pro_title em{font-size: 20px;font-weight: 500;padding-left: 5px;}
.pro_title span{float: right;font-size: 12px;padding-right: 5px;}

.pro_img{padding-top: 20px;}
.pro_img h2{color: #000;font-size: 24px;}
.pro_img h3{color: #999;font-size: 14px;font-weight: 400;}
.pro_img .jiage{background: #fafafa;color: #ff7700;padding: 20px;margin: 5px auto;font-size: 30px;}
.pro_img .size{padding: 20px;}
.pro_img .buy{padding: 20px;}
.pro_img .buy span{padding: 15px;font-size:24px;margin-right:10px;}

.con_xx{border-bottom: 1px solid #999;height: 40px;line-height: 40px;}
.con_xx a{border-bottom: 2px solid #ff7700;padding: 4px 8px;font-size: 24px;}
.con_nr{padding: 30px 5px;line-height: 200%;}
.listpage {clear: both; width: 100%; text-align: center; margin-top: 20px; margin-bottom:20px;}
.listpage * { margin: 0 4px; font-size: 14px; }
.listpage span { padding: 2px 5px 2px; border: 1px solid #ff6700; color:#ff6700; }
.listpage span:hover { background: #ff6700; color: #fff; }
.listpage a { padding: 2px 5px 2px; border: 1px solid #ff6700; color: #ff6700; }
.listpage a:hover { background: #ff6700; color: #fff; }


